> Side note: are there statics about the Plan9 distribution, to know what
> is the best size of blocks? It seems that there is a lot of small text
> files, so 8kb is perhaps too much.

i did these calculations for the files in / on my worm.  i used values
from ken's file server for a variety of block sizes.  the program is
careful to count all the indirect blocks as well, but for simplicity i
ignore directories rather than working hard to guess how much
storage they're using.  (can be wrong if entries are deleted.)

i think these numbers will be similar to those of fossil.

blksize	files	blocks	mb used
16384	35738	1427263	22300
8192	35738	2675543	20902
4096	35738	7775796	30374

obviously, there are two competing forces at work here.  the amount
of space wasted off the tail of the last block, and the amount of blocks
required to map the data into the inode completely.  it seems that for
my mix of files, 8k is a winner.

Many a moon ago Basser was doing something about incorporating various
bits into the a 32V Vax system.

They went for a 1K block filesystem (don't remember which one, early
BSD?) but spent a large amount of time on retrofitting 512B blocks. I
wrote a small program that traversed a disk and reported on 1K vs 512B
usage. The 1K filesystem used 27% less space. There's a random one
point sample space. They pushed ahead with the smaller block size as
"it must have less waste". Then again a lot of silly things were done
and I moved to Murray Hill - don't let theory and measurements get in
the way of a their comfortable paying jobs - be safe and stupid. A
University was not the place for Computer Science.

> No. I thought that if low == high epochs, there is no room left for
> cleaning?

Temporary snapshots will automatically expire after snapLife,
specified by snaptime -t (0 is unlimited), every day or
every snapLife if inferior.

Running snapclean 0 will discard all snapshots and will
set epoch low = hi. Running snapclean without argument will
only discard snapshots older than snapLife or everything
if unspecified.

You can display the current epochs with the "epoch" command
in fossilcons.

You can check the remaining temporary snapshots with:

% 9fs snap
% ls /n/snap

> should work, and does not because there is no venti. (on console,
> check reports no leak and no problem)

Use fossil/flchk -f when Fossil is not connected to Venti.

You should not use fossil/flchk to fix a running Fossil.
The "check" command from the Fossil console is safe
because it halts Fossil before running the check and
unhalts it after.
